Elcock Surname Meaning

English: from the Middle English personal name (H)elecoc commonly a pet form of (H)elie itself a pet form of Ellis (from Latin Elias).

But sometimes also a Middle English pet form of the female name Ellen + the hypocoristic suffix -cok.

Source: Dictionary of American Family Names 2nd edition, 2022

Where is the Elcock family from?

You can see how Elcock families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Elcock family name was found in the USA, the UK, Canada, and Scotland between 1840 and 1920. The most Elcock families were found in United Kingdom in 1891. In 1891 there were 134 Elcock families living in Hampshire. This was about 16% of all the recorded Elcock's in United Kingdom. Hampshire and 1 other county had the highest population of Elcock families in 1891.

What did your Elcock ancestors do for a living?

In 1939, General Labourer and Unpaid Domestic Duties were the top reported jobs for men and women in the United Kingdom named Elcock. 11% of Elcock men worked as a General Labourer and 80% of Elcock women worked as an Unpaid Domestic Duties. Some less common occupations for Americans named Elcock were Carpenter and Housewife.
